27602

Mechanix

Music Videos

Nothing promotes a song like a Music Video. Music videos which make it to the charts receive an additional boost to song popularity for as long as they remain on the charts.

Music Video Release Review
The Way It Ends 46182 4/8/2008 30
Last in Line 44766 2/9/2008 30
Twilight 44766 2/9/2008 20
Flash of Light 42529 11/8/2007 20
Devil's bride 41854 10/10/2007 20
Colder 41854 10/10/2007 30
Running Out of Days 39503 7/4/2007 20
Mistaken 38012 5/3/2007 20